Plant Profile: Juniperus chinensis 'Parsonii'

Parson's Juniper is a compact, low-growing evergreen shrub belonging to the cypress family, originally from Asia. It typically reaches heights of 2 to 3 feet and can spread between 4 to 10 feet wide. The foliage features a soft texture and ranges in color from blue-green to gray-green, with an upright branching structure. This resilient plant is tolerant of heat, salt, and drought, making it easy to cultivate.

It thrives best in well-drained soils that are moist to dry and prefers full sunlight, although it can also adapt to partial shade. Parson's Juniper is ideal for use as ground cover, on slopes to prevent erosion, as a foundation plant, or as a filler among other shrubs.

Fruit
No true fruits, but female cones are blue, fleshy "berry" looking and edible, often used as a seasoning.
Flowers
No flowers, but cones are large and brown and fall apart upon maturity. Female cones are blue fleshy "berry" looking.
Leaves
Scale-like blue-green or gray-green leaves
